The next generation of mobile technology, 5G offers higher data speeds and more connectivity. Able to reach past 4G’s speeds of over a gigabit, 5G can hit past two and has been tested to hit as much as four. Faster speeds and more ways to connect are part of what 5G delivers, and if you’re after a new mid-range or high-end phone from 2020 onwards, you better believe 5G is a part.
